SILENT AUCTION BENEFITS UPCOMING FUNDRAISER
Benevole, Inc. is hosting “A Black and White Affair: A Tribute to MLK” on Saturday, January 15 at Project 4 Gallery, located at 1353 U Street NW, Suite 302, in Washington. Proceeds from the event will benefit DC Central Kitchen. In addition to the event, Gregory McLellan, a New York based artist, has donated one of his paintings to this fundraiser. The painting, titled “I Will Dematerialize”, is medium oil and enamel on wood panel and is 24” x 84”. Valued at $5,000, the bidding will start at $1,000. The painting will be on display at Project 4 Gallery from Saturday, January 8 at 12 noon until Saturday, January 15 at 6:30 pm, before the commencement of the actual event. Those interested in viewing the painting and bidding will be able to do so during this time. The winning bid and bid winner will be announced during the event on Saturday night.
